Understanding Business Analytics:

Business Analytics combines data analysis, statistical modeling, and predictive analytics to uncover patterns, make informed decisions, and drive business growth. It involves utilizing advanced tools and techniques to extract insights from data sets, enabling organizations to optimize processes, identify market trends, and gain a competitive edge.

Admission Requirements for MS in Business Analytics

To secure admission into an MS in Business Analytics in USA, there are certain common requirements to consider:

  • Academic Qualifications: A bachelor’s degree in a related field, such as business, economics, mathematics, or computer science, is typically required.
  • Prerequisite Knowledge: Some programs may expect a background in mathematics, statistics, programming, or database management.
  • Standardized Tests: Most universities require scores from standardized tests such as the Graduate Record Examination (GRE) or the Graduate Management Admission Test (GMAT).
  • Letters of Recommendation: Strong letters of recommendation from professors or professionals who can attest to your academic abilities and potential in the field are essential.
  • Statement of Purpose: Craft a compelling statement of purpose that outlines your passion for Business Analytics, career goals, and how the program aligns with your aspirations.
  • Transcripts and GPA: Submit official transcripts from your previous academic institutions, and ensure that your GPA meets the minimum requirements set by the university.
  • Application Deadlines and Procedures: Familiarize yourself with the application deadlines and follow the prescribed procedures for each university.

Career Outlook for Business Analytics Graduates

Earning an MS in Business Analytics in USA from a reputable university can open doors to a wide range of career opportunities. The demand for skilled professionals who can harness the power of data to drive informed decision-making has been steadily increasing across industries. Here are some promising career paths for MS in Business Analytics in USA graduates:

Data Analyst

As a data analyst, you will collect, clean, and analyze data to generate insights and support data-driven decision-making within organizations. You will work with large datasets, apply statistical techniques, and use data visualization tools to present your findings effectively. Data analysts play a vital role in identifying patterns, trends, and opportunities that can drive business growth and optimize processes.

Business Intelligence Analyst

Business intelligence analysts are responsible for developing and implementing strategies for gathering, analyzing, and visualizing data to provide actionable insights to stakeholders. They work closely with business leaders to understand their requirements, design data models, and create reports and dashboards that enable informed decision-making. Business intelligence analysts often leverage advanced analytics tools and technologies to extract meaningful information from complex datasets.

Data Scientist

Data scientists are highly sought-after professionals who apply statistical modeling, machine learning techniques, and programming skills to extract insights from complex data sets. They are proficient in programming languages such as Python or R and possess a strong understanding of algorithms and data structures. Data scientists develop predictive models, conduct data-driven experiments, and provide recommendations that drive business strategy and innovation.

Marketing Analyst

Marketing analysts leverage data analysis to understand consumer behavior, evaluate marketing campaigns, and optimize marketing strategies. They use techniques such as customer segmentation, market trend analysis, and predictive modeling to identify target audiences, measure campaign effectiveness, and make data-driven recommendations for improving marketing performance. Marketing analysts play a crucial role in helping organizations allocate resources effectively and achieve their marketing objectives.

Operations Analyst

Operations analysts focus on optimizing operational processes, identifying bottlenecks, and improving efficiency through data analysis and process improvement methodologies. They analyze operational data, identify areas for improvement, and recommend solutions to enhance productivity, reduce costs, and streamline operations. Operations analysts often coll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ement process improvements and monitor their impact.

Business Consultant

Business consultants with expertise in business analytics help organizations leverage data to drive strategic decision-making, improve processes, and achieve business objectives. They work closely with clients to understand their business challenges, conduct data analysis, and provide actionable recommendations. Business consultants play a pivotal role in bridging the gap between data analytics and business strategy, helping organizations derive maximum value from their data assets.
